Share to Twitter Share to Linkedin Anguilla, a British territory in the Caribbean, is a new member of the group of countries offering citizenship-by-investment. It could well become a prominent destination for high net worth investors, particularly North Americans since it can be an attractive tax haven. But its shortcoming is that it only offers residence to start, with citizenship being a longer-term matter. There is a difference, to be sure, between tax avoidance and tax evasion. We’re obligated to pay taxes and it can be a crime to evade them. But there are some people who try to avoid paying taxes when they can, including high net worth investors who are familiar with this difference and appreciate it. This is where Anguilla’s benefits come into play. The advantage Anguilla offers is that it has no direct taxation, with no income tax, capital gains tax , gift tax, net worth tax, inheritance tax, or corporate taxation.
